Trump Cuts $600 Million In HIV, STD Prevention & Grants

The Trump administration has introduced a big reduce of $600 million in grants from the Facilities for Illness Management and Prevention (CDC) that have been allotted for HIV and STD prevention and surveillance applications. This choice will influence public well being funding in states corresponding to California, Colorado, Illinois, and Minnesota.

A spokesperson from the Division of Well being and Human Providers tells ABC Information that the grants are being terminated as a result of they “don’t replicate company priorities.” The cuts will have an effect on funding for state and native well being departments, hospitals, universities, and non-governmental organizations. Notable reductions embrace $1.1 million for HIV surveillance in Los Angeles County, $5.2 million for Lurie Kids’s Hospital of Chicago to advertise HIV pre-exposure prophylaxis (PrEP) amongst Black cisgender ladies, and $7 million for Chicago’s efforts to check populations disproportionately affected by STDs.

This transfer has sparked considerations amongst public well being advocates. Matthew Rose, a senior public coverage advocate on the Human Rights Marketing campaign, warned that these cuts may reverse a long time of progress in combating HIV. He highlighted that federal funding has been instrumental in growing higher detection instruments, remedies, and prevention strategies, together with biannual photographs to stop HIV.

The Trump administration has beforehand decreased funding for HIV-related analysis, together with the cancellation of dozens of grants by the Nationwide Institutes of Well being in 2025. Moreover, there have been experiences final 12 months of a plan to remove the CDC’s Division of HIV Prevention.

Governors Gavin Newsom of California and Jared Polis of Colorado have acknowledged that they haven’t acquired formal discover of the funding cuts however are ready to reply appropriately. Advocates concern that personal donors and organizations will be unable to fill the funding hole left by the federal authorities, probably stalling progress within the battle in opposition to HIV and STDs.
